Corporate Tax Assistant Manager

Southampton

Our client, a leading Top 10 accounting firm, is seeking a talented and motivated Corporate Tax Assistant Manager or Senior Associate to join their dynamic team in Southampton. This is an excellent opportunity to develop your career within a forward-thinking firm that is committed to your professional growth and success.

As a Corporate Tax Assistant Manager, you will play a key role in managing and delivering high-quality corporate tax services to a diverse portfolio of clients. You will work closely with senior management, providing strategic tax advice, overseeing compliance, and helping to drive the tax advisory business forward.

Ideally you will be CTA/ACA qualified or educated to degree level with a keen interest in pursuing your professional qualifications.
